Hello everyone. I have a 1997 Wrangler that won’t start. I was driving and the vehicle just turned off. Lights still worked but everything else turned off. I recently replaced the PCM prior to this happening and it was running fine. I replaced the PCM again as well as the crank and cam sensors. The vehicle turns over but will not start.
 
When you turn the ignition switch to the run position you should hear the fuel pump run for approximately 3 seconds allowing the fuel injector rail to pressurize. IF the fuel pump doesn't run; you need to check the fuel pump relay for proper operation. Place your fingers on the fuel pump relay, have someone turn the ignition switch to run and feel for a click. IF no click you will need to verify there is power to the relay.
You can use download a PDF from the TJ Resources for your year Factory Service Manual and look thru the wiring schematics in Section 8W to assist in troubleshooting the problem.
